Gulabo Sitabo | Amazon Prime Video

Distributed by Amazon Prime Video, Gulabo Sitabo stars Amitabh Bachchan and Ayushmann Khurrana in the lead roles and narrates the story of conflict between an old house owner (Mirza) and his tenant (Baankey).The film is directed by the well-known Shoojit Sircar. The marketing team of Gulabo Sitabo leveraged social media immensely to create a pre-release buzz for the film. The Twitter game #HaveliKaChakkar trended at 19th position where the Tweeples were asked to choose sides between Gulabo and Sitabo. An influencer-led campaign #EkPricelessJodi was also started where the participants had to make engaging and humorous videos mentioning ‘Who is the Sitabo to your Gulabo.’ The other challenge that trended on social media was the Tongue Twister Challenge the participants had to repeat a difficult tongue twister 5 times.

A family entertainer, Gulabo Sitabo will leave you in splits.

Shakuntala Devi | Amazon Prime Video

This film premiered on Amazon Prime Video and revolves around the life of Shakuntala Devi, the ‘human computer’ and her ups and downs as a career-oriented woman as well as a mother. The film featured Vidya Balan and Sanya Malhotra in the lead roles and Jisshu Sengupta and Amit Sadh in supporting roles. The biographical comedy-drama was directed by Anu Menon. The marketing team of the film used the number game widely on social media to create noise about the release of the film. The trailer was made exclusively available for the participants who solved a mathematical problem before the rest and even the release date was introduced with a mathematical quiz.

If you’re in a mood for a comedy and tear-jerking film, this Shakunta Devi is a must-add in your watchlist.

Soorarai Pottru | Amazon Prime Video

The 2020 Tamil film, Soorarai Pottru, premiered on Amazon Prime Video on 12 November. The film is directed by Sudha Kongara and produced under the banner 2D Entertainment and Sikhya Entertainment. Loosely inspired from the life events of Simplifly Deccan founder G. R. Gopinath, the film stars Suriya, Paresh Rawal and Aparna Balamurali in the lead roles and Urvashi, Mohan Babu, and Karunas in supporting roles. The film was praised by the audience as well as the critics for its technical aspects, direction and cast performance. Soorarai Pottru was simultaneously dubbed in Malayalam, Kannada and Telugu. The film was appreciated by several celebrities and became the second most tweeted hashtag in 2020. It also became the first South Indian film to make it to the Google Trends list as the second most searched topic.

C U Soon | Amazon Prime Video

Completely shot on IPhone, C U Soon is India’s first computer screen film. Directed by Mahesh Narayanan, the film features Fahadh Faasil, Roshan Mathew and Darshana Rajendran in the lead roles with Saiju Kurup, Amalda Liz and Maala Parvathi in supporting roles. The film revolves around a software engineer who is prompted to look for his cousin’s missing girlfriend after discovering her suicide note. The film was well-received and praised by the audience as well as the critics. The first of its kind, C U Soon premiered on Amazon Prime Video in September 2020 and is regarded as one of the must-watch edgy thriller films.
